building advanced jira dashboards with custom charts and code examples
this comprehensive tutorial will guide you through creating advanced jira dashboards with custom charts, going beyond the built-in gadgets and leveraging the power of jira's api and javascript to visualize your data in unique and meaningful ways. we'll cover everything from setting up your environment to building a functional dashboard with interactive charts and explore techniques for data manipulation and error handling.
**prerequisites:**
* **basic understanding of jira:** familiarity with jira projects, issues, jql (jira query language), and dashboard concepts.
* **javascript fundamentals:** a good grasp of javascript syntax, dom manipulation, ajax requests (especially using `fetch` or `xmlhttprequest`), and working with json data.
* **html and css knowledge:** understanding of html structure and css styling.
* **access to a jira instance with administrative privileges (highly recommended for development):** you'll need permissions to install apps and modify system settings. alternatively, use a development jira instance or a trial cloud instance.
* **a code editor:** vs code, sublime text, atom, or your preferred code editor.
* **a web server (optional but helpful):** for serving your html, css, and javascript files locally during development. you can use a simple python web server (`python -m http.server`) or a more robust solution like node.js with express.
**1. setting up your development environment:**
**1.1 choose your development approach:**
there are two primary ways to integrate custom visualizations into jira dashboards:
* **atlassian connect (jira cloud):** this is the recommended approach for jira cloud. you'll develop a jira app that extends jira's functionality. this allows for a more secure and well-integrated experience. it involves creating an `atlassian-connect.json` descriptor file that tells jira about your app.
